Band 7+: Today many teenagers rely greatly on technology when learning. Is this a positive or negative development?

Note: Both the topic and the essay were created by one of our users.

In today’s rapidly evolving world, the implementation of digital tools has garnered significant attention in acquiring knowledge worldwide. Many people argue that these approaches can boost creativity and facilitate the learning process, which can enhance educational outcomes. Personally, I fully support this notion, and I will explore the rationale behind my perspective in the following discussion.

First and foremost, innovative learning methods not only accelerate the knowledge acquisition process but also provide a solid foundation for developing hands-on skills. With unrestricted internet accessibility, students can easily avail themselves of superior educational methodologies, explore the latest advancements, and deepen their expertise, all of which are essential for scientific progress in today’s fast-paced, interconnected world. A prime example is Japan, a global leader in modern education, exemplifies an advanced academic system that allows students to stay updated with modern teaching trends while effectively integrating technology into their curricula.

On the other hand, the incorporating of technology in education can serve as a platform for online collaboration, exposing students effectively to diverse perspectives from multiple educators. Interacting with teachers from varied backgrounds broadens students’ horizons, nurtures adaptability, and enhances intellectual capacities, which are crucial qualities in an ever-evolving global landscape. Unlike traditional methods, technology-based approaches provide an environment conducive to learning a wide range of practical subjects, enriching learners’ knowledge, and fostering problem-solving skills beyond the confines of classroom setting. For instance, YouTube videos have become one of the most prominent sources of educational content, offering a wide range of invaluable courses that function as an excellent tool for students.

To sum up, the significance of modern didactic methods cannot be overlooked. With a fast surge in technological progress, it is essential for knowledge seekers to focus on latest advancements to broaden their knowledge.
